The University’s Young Americans for Freedom hosted former ESPN host and current podcaster Sage Steele on Tuesday. Roughly 30 people attended, including YAF members from the University of South Alabama.
UA YAF is part of a larger conservative national project by the Young America’s Foundation, which aims to create conservative young Americans on college campuses.
To enter the event in John England’s multipurpose room, guests had to walk through metal detectors and be searched by security. In addition to UA security, officers from the University of Alabama Police Department were also present.
Steele’s topic for her speech was “choose the harder right,” a principle from the West Point Academy’s cadet prayer that encourages soldiers to do what is right instead of the “easier wrong.” This is something she said that was instilled into her from a young age by her dad.
Steele began working for ESPN in 2007 as a sports broadcaster, something she said was her “lifelong dream.” In 2020, she was suspended from her assignments after appearing on former NFL player Jay Cutler’s podcast and making remarks regarding ESPN’s vaccine policy and Barack Obama’s decision to put his race as Black on the Census. She also made comments regarding female needing to dress modestly and be held accountable for incidents of sexual harassment.
“Is the First Amendment for all of us, or just for some?” Steele said regarding her suspension.
Steele ended her speech encouraging the audience to learn from her and “not take nearly a decade to decide to speak up.”
“This is why I’m here now. To ask and beg of you to not live in fear,” Steele said. “You will regret it, and I hate that I took so long.”
Lily Montgomery, a senior majoring in public relations, said the event made her want to learn more about Steele and her platform. “I’ve always been a person who’s wanted to see all sides,” she said.
